Susan Lahey is a long-time resident of York–Simcoe, an accomplished small business owner, East Gwillimbury Town Councillor and active community volunteer.
As a member of council, Susan has worked to improve local infrastructure, strengthen community services and support responsible growth. She currently serves on the Governance Committee of CHATS and on the editorial committee for Southlake Health’s The Bridge newsletter. She has also volunteered with the Mount Albert Lions Club, reflecting her long-standing commitment to giving back to the community she proudly calls home.
Susan is the President of Eastern Art Consultants Inc., an internationally respected appraisal firm she founded in 2006. Throughout her career, she has built a reputation for professionalism, integrity and sound judgment while helping families, businesses and institutions across Canada and around the world.
